Output 3cad049499a766796aeb4ce21fd367bc1a5d41dba369425b2d2156e3e1289e58:1

value
400000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65c866dca41a0a06b212a96d3a8ed2f402de2574 OP_EQUAL
address
3AyCF5bgB6uiMMeJWrsbWcXHwgsjaAGKJ8
transaction
3cad049499a766796aeb4ce21fd367bc1a5d41dba369425b2d2156e3e1289e58
confirmations
464952
spent
true